


3-Card Combination
Harmony Amidst Reflection and Fairness
This combination of cards highlights the importance of balance, community, and self-care. Justice calls for fairness and accountability, while the Three of Cups celebrates friendship and joy, and the Four of Swords encourages a pause for reflection and healing.
Justice
Upright: justice, fairness, truth, cause and effect
Reversed: unfairness, lack of accountability, dishonesty
Three of Cups
Upright: celebration, friendship, community, reunion
Reversed: overindulgence, gossip, isolation
Four of Swords
Upright: rest, restoration, contemplation, recuperation
Reversed: restlessness, burnout, lack of progress
All Upright
When all three cards are upright, they signify a time of fair resolutions through support and camaraderie. The Justice card emphasizes ethical decisions and transparency, while the Three of Cups invites joyous gatherings and shared experiences that uplift the spirit. The Four of Swords suggests taking a necessary break to recharge and contemplate, ensuring that one's decisions are well thought out and just.
Justice Reversed
When Justice is reversed, it warns of potential dishonesty or unfairness in a situation, leading to imbalanced outcomes. This may indicate unresolved conflicts or a lack of accountability, urging you to reassess your ethical stance or the fairness in your dealings with others.
Three of Cups Reversed
The reversed Three of Cups indicates a potential rift in friendships or social circles, suggesting feelings of isolation or miscommunication. It may also point to overindulgence or a lack of genuine connection, prompting a need to evaluate the quality of your relationships.
Four of Swords Reversed
When the Four of Swords appears reversed, it can signify restlessness or an inability to find peace. This may indicate that you are avoiding necessary downtime or reflection, leading to mental fatigue or stress that can hinder your decision-making process.
All Reversed
With all three cards reversed, there is a strong indication of disharmony, chaos, and unresolved issues. This combination suggests that personal and social conflicts may be exacerbated by neglecting self-care and reflection, leading to further injustice or imbalance in your life.
Love & Relationships
In terms of love and relationships, this combination reversed signals potential misunderstandings or conflicts that need to be addressed. It may be time to have honest conversations to restore balance and rekindle joy, ensuring that both partners feel heard and valued.
Career & Finances
In a career context, these reversed cards suggest possible ethical dilemmas or conflicts within the workplace that could lead to an unhealthy environment. It’s crucial to take a step back, reassess your approach, and ensure that your professional relationships are built on mutual respect and support.
Advice
The key advice here is to prioritize fairness in your actions and decisions, while also allowing time for rest and reflection. Seek out supportive connections and be open to honest dialogue to mend any rifts. Remember to balance your commitments with self-care to maintain your well-being.
